Title:
  USB devices not working since upgrading to kernel 3.13.0-48-generic
  from 3.13.0-46-generic

Status in linux package in Ubuntu:
  Expired

Bug description:
  # lsb_release -rd
  Description:  Ubuntu 12.04.5 LTS
  Release:  12.04
  (I'm running trusty HWE).

  USB2 and USB3 ports are not working with kernel 3.13.0-48-generic.
  When I boot on previous kernel (3.13.0-46-generic), USB ports work.

  If I unplug USB devices before booting and I connect USB devices
  (keyboard, mouse) after boot is completed, USB devices are working.
  If I reboot again with the devices plugged while booting, USB stops
  working again.

  Tried different keyboards and mices.

  dmesg output on kernel 3.13.0-48-generic:
